Ticket: Add circuit breaker for Fernwick pricing API

Wraps outbound calls in a breaker: trips after 5 consecutive failures, half-opens at 30s. Fallback serves cached quotes. Tests cover trip, recovery, and fallback paths. No config changes outside the gateway module. Ready for review; merge blocked pending sign-off from the engineer accountable for this service.

approver of hahog-hahap = Ulaath Praael

## Runbook 4.2 — Prototype Shipment to Calbright Test Lab

Prototype units from the Nerava bench go to Calbright Lab on the Thursday run. Pack each unit in its anti-static case, then the padded crate; no stacking. Manifest must list serials and be countersigned by the bench lead. Courier travels direct — no intermediate stops, no vehicle changes. On arrival, the lab intake officer verifies seals before signing. The confidential hand-over instruction for the courier is recorded immediately below.

handover note for yagep-tagef: the fenok sorwyn courier leaves the fraok sileth sorax ledger at gate 2873 under passcode 476683

Handover: validator plugin system (Kestrelize). Core loader is done; plugins register via manifest, hot-reload works in staging. Remaining: Marit owns schema-version negotiation, I'm handing off the sandbox timeouts to Devrin. Known issue: third-party plugins that throw during init get silently skipped — fix is queued. Tests green except the fuzz suite, flaky on CI node pool B. Don't touch the registry cache until Devrin confirms. Current service configuration values are listed below.

settings of tahop-tajof:
QUENWYN_PIN=9469
QUENWYN_METRICS_HOST=metrics.quenwyn.lumicworks.internal
QUENWYN_LOG_LEVEL=error
QUENWYN_TENANT=kasdor

**Q: Why does Bramblewick pin all dependencies to exact versions?**
A: Support has seen repeated incidents where a minor upstream release changed serialization defaults and broke customer exports. Policy now requires exact pins plus a weekly review by the platform group; upgrades land only through a tested batch PR. If a customer environment drifts, rebuild it from the locked manifest stored in the policy vault, which you can open with the recovery passphrase below.

strongbox words: druvan-lamys-eliius-jorax-istox-soreth-ulays-gilix-ralix-oliiel-norwyn-casvan-praius